Founded in the early Nineties, Cabouchon became an instant hit, with celebrities such as Jerry Hall and Claudia Schiffer among the fans. Cabouchon is now a very important part of the Kleeneze product range. Cabouchon Jewellery range

Cabouchon jewellery is gold or rhodium plated which gives it an amazing shine. 2ndearingearrings
Rhodium belongs to the group of platinum metals and is more durable and precious than silver. Into this are set only the finest Swarovski or Austrian crystals, or artificial pearls, to create outstandingly beautiful pieces. From rings and bracelets to necklaces, earrings, brooches and cuff links there is something for everyone.
